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re not certain whether your pipes require relining, here’s a few signs to look out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Unpleasant odors emanating from your drains
  • There are gurgling sounds co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Pipe Types That Can Be Relined

We are able to provide sliplining St Ives to many different kinds of pipes. This includes:

  • Pressure pipes
  • Storm water pipes
  • Sewer pipes
  • Cast iron pipes
  • Pool pipes
  • Down pipes
  • PVC pipes
  • Earthenware

Approximately, How Long Does Pipe Relining Last?

One of the major advantages of sliplining is the fact that it will last for a long period of time. In fact, it is not uncommon for pipe relining to last as long as 50 years. This is an enormous improvement over conventional methods such as excavation, which usually last between 10 and 15 years.

Can Sliplining Stop Tree Roots Getting Into Sewer?

Yes, trenchless pipe relining services will help stop tree roots from getting into your sewer. Relining pipes creates a brand new pipe within the old one. This helps seal off any cracks or openings that could allow roots to enter.

Furthermore regular cleaning and maintenance of your sewer line can also help to prevent tree roots from getting into them.

Will Pipe Relining Alter Pipe Flow?

There is rarely a decrease in the flow of pipe in the event of pipe relining. Relining pipes is often a way to increase the amount of flow that flows through the pipe as it creates the new smooth sur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ining was used for quite a while, with the first documented case occurring in 1854. It wasn’t until the beginning of the 2000s that it started to become more commonplace.

Nowadays, pipe relining technology is widely used around the globe as a successful method of repairing pipes that are damaged or leaky without having to tear them out and replace them completely. There are various kinds of pipe relining services that are available in accordance with the type of pipe and the extent in the extent of damage.

There is, for instance, spot pipe relining St Ives, which is used for small leaks in addition to structural pipe liner, which is used to repair more severe damage. Whatever kind of pipe relining technique is employed, the purpose is the same: to fix the pipe without having to replace it in totality.

This alternative that does not need excavation will save time and money in addition, it is also a more eco-friendly option than relocating the pipe.
